Arts)--University of Washington, 1994This volume is an annotated catalogue of nineteenth century music for cello and piano in the British Library collection. There are over one thousand pieces that fall into this category, representing the work of six hundred and forty composers. Each composition is listed alphabetically by composer and is organized according to type, namely sonatas, incidental pieces and transcriptions. In the case of sonatas, individual movements are named, and the publisher and date and place of publication is provided. The date and place of publication also appears for most of the other works. In all cases the British Library catalogue listing appears. Where possible biographical information on each composer is included. This occurs for approximately two-thirds of the six hundred and forty composers.There are three appendices, organized by type, that group the works according to their decade of composition.
